Unusual for reshuffle occurred in Indonesia, this reshuffle was the primary of its sort which not only reshuffled the ministers, but also disbanding ministry institutions during the mid-term. In this reshuffle, Nadiem Makarim appointed as the primary holder of Minister of Education, Culture, Research, and Technology. In this reshuffle, because the consequence of the fusion, this ministry disbanded along with Ministry of Research and Technology.
